The purpose of writing this article is to provide an overview of the model for the development of religious personality development based on in-depth observation of what is practiced by the Islamic boarding school community in order to develop the personality of the students, such as at the Tafizul Quran Muallimin Muhammadiyah Islamic boarding school, Sawah Dangka. This research was conducted with a qualitative approach in the form of ethnography. The results of this study indicate that in developing the religious personality development of students through the formal learning and teaching process it is organized classically based on the curriculum of the Ministry of Religion and Islamic Boarding Schools, character and personality development, as well as extra-curricular activities with the pondok system. The Madrasah curriculum consists of a combination of the Ministry of Religion curriculum and Muhammadiyah curriculum and Islamic Boarding Schools. Specific lessons are tahfizul Quran, Arabic and the Yellow Book with mandatory activities such as tahfizul quran with targets at each grade level, hizbul wathan and others and supported by other extracurricular activities whose output produces alumni who are widely accepted at universities in the middle East.
